Gid'ay KuoH, I remember when you had this problem on Yahoo.
The transfer gears, transfer the drive from the end of the transmission mainshaft, to the front output shaft, to drive the front wheels. As in the front wheel drive model. When AWD is fitted the rear drive clutch basket, is welded to the transfer gear on the end of the transmisson mainshaft to drive the back wheels.
I reckon yours broke the weld that holds clutch basket to the mainshaft gear. Hence front wheel drive but no rear wheel action.
BTW. they are not reduction gears, as they have the same number of teeth on each.
